The death of WWI Henry Allingham at the age of 113 is the true end of an era, says UKIP Leader Nigel Farage.
Officially the world's oldest man at the time of his death, Henry was a veteran of the Battle of Jutland and the last of the founders of the RAF,
"Henry was a truly wonderful character," Mr Farage said.
"With his passing we really have come to the end of an era. Through my abiding interest in military history, I had the good fortune to meet him on a number of occasions and was always struck by his vitality and sense of humour.
"My thoughts go now to all his family."
Henry jokingly put his longevity down to "cigarettes, whiskey and wild, wild women".
